asked the Minister for Defence whether all Army cars and lorries are obliged by regulations to carry numbers of identification, and if so, what steps are being taken to enforce such regulations.
CEISTEANNA—QUESTIONS. ORAL ANSWERS. - MILITARY MOTORS (IDENTIFICATION NUMBERS).
It is not a legal obligation that military motor vehicles should be registered and carry the usual identification numbers, but it is now an interdepartmental regulation that they should be registered with the Dublin Corporation. A number of cars have already been registered. Arrangements are in hands for giving full effect to the regulation and for affixing identification plates to all motor cars and lorries as soon as possible.
